Collage on museum stretch canvas 8 x 8"

Paper, marker pens, acetate transparency of an eye chart, washi tape.

The central illustration is from a Home Arts magazine cover dated 1937.
She's supposedly at a Beauty Salon, but I have no clue what procedure is being executed.
Maybe it's a perm, but it could be a brain transplant, for all I know.
